Adding a Keynote presentation
- Now, let's add an interactive Keynote presentation to our book. If you're following along, I'm on page 25 in the Taste of California section. To add an interactive Keynote file to our document, click the Widget menu and select Keynote. Our widget inspector automatically opens up and the widget is added to our page. Let's change it from an Anchored to a Floating object and drag it up into place. Next, we'll need to finish preparing our Keynote file. I've included in the Chapter 10 exercise files Keynote_media folder, a document called 2Trees_Tour_start.key. Let's have a look at the file so we can see what's going on. An interactive Keynote is simply a Keynote slide presentation where there's one slide for each frame of our interaction. You create buttons from objects. These are noted by the small blue link icons on the page. This document is nearly finished, but we need to hook up the last couple of buttons here on the first slide.
